It’s a family affair at Dieter Roth’s studio

Ever since the death of Dieter Roth in 1998, the Basel studio in whichthe famously reclusive artist worked and died has been preserved prettymuch intact, faithfully retaining the spirit and feel of its lateoccupant. The lair-like space is rarely open to visitors, as it remainsthe workplace of Bjrn, Roths son and former collaboratorbut Bjrndecided to host a couple of open evenings for selected guests at thestart of this years fair.
